KTM 390 Adventure vs Triumph Scrambler 400 X

Choosing between the KTM 390 Adventure vs Triumph Scrambler 400 X? BikeJunction is here to help! The 390 Adventure starts at ₹ 2.88 Lakh, while the Scrambler 400 X is priced at ₹ 2.65 Lakh (ex-showroom). You can easily compare all the required parameters for your new two-wheeler. These two-wheelers have powerful motors with good performance. Among them, the 390 Adventure offers 33.5 Nm @ 7000 rpm torque. The Scrambler 400 X gives 32 Nm @ 7000 rpm torque. Apart from all this, you can pick from 4 colour options for the 390 Adventure and 4 for the Scrambler 400 X. you will get a more extensive comparison of KTM 390 Adventure and Triumph Scrambler 400 X, which will definitely clear your confusion between these two-wheelers.
